Protein Protein information from UniProt database.
UniProt ID Unique identifier for the protein in the UniProt database. Click to view detailed protein information.
Q86YR7
Protein name Probable guanine nucleotide exchange factor MCF2L2 (Dbs-related Rho family guanine nucleotide exchange factor) (MCF2-transforming sequence-like protein 2)
Protein function Probably functions as a guanine nucleotide exchange factor.
Family and domains

Pfam

Accession ID Position in sequence Description Type
PF13716 CRAL_TRIO_2 60 194 Divergent CRAL/TRIO domain Domain
PF00621 RhoGEF 623 820 RhoGEF domain Domain
Tissue specificity TISSUE SPECIFICITY: Significantly expressed in brain and modestly in pancreas, brain and testis. {ECO:0000269|PubMed:18259684}.
